This paper introduces GCA-ResUNet, a novel medical image segmentation framework. It addresses the limitations of existing U-Net and Transformer-based methods by incorporating a lightweight Grouped Coordinate Attention (GCA) module. The GCA module enhances global representation and spatial dependency capture while maintaining computational efficiency, making it suitable for resource-constrained clinical environments. The paper's significance lies in its potential to improve segmentation accuracy, especially for small structures with complex boundaries, while offering a practical solution for clinical deployment.
